The invention relates to a method for monitoring the inclination of a power transmission line tower based on a satellite-borne synthetic aperture radar interferometry technology, and belongs to the technical field of power transmission line tower inclination monitoring. The method comprises four steps of transmission tower SAR image preprocessing, transmission tower identification in a time sequence SAR image, transmission tower inclination extraction and transmission tower inclination measurement. The method can effectively solve the problems of low efficiency, routing inspection blind area and the like of manual routing inspection, realizes the quasi-real-time monitoring of the transmission line tower, obtains a large-area, long-period and accurate result, and is easy to popularize and apply. |
